Phasendiagramm des V1-xFexO2-xFx-Systems für o < x ≦ 0,04 / Study of Phase-Diagram in V1-xFexO2-xFx with ο < x ≦ 0.04

Jürgen Pebler, Klaus Schmidt
1977 Zeitschrift für Naturforschung. B, A journal of chemical sciences  
V1-xFexO2-xFx samples (0 ≤ x ≦ 0.20) have been prepared by solid state reaction in sealed platinum tubes. The temperature-composition phase diagram with 0 &lt; x ≦ 0.04 is found to contain four phases which were determined by X-ray diffraction and 57Fe-Mössbauer measurements. At small (Fe3+, F-) concentrations (x &lt; 0.005) only one Fe-site is seen in the low-temperature M1 phase and one transition from the insulator to metallic phase. These two sites are identified as the Fe atoms on the paired V-V chains and the equispaced V-V chains in the C2/m structure of MAREZIO et al. At higher Fe3+, F- concentrations (x &gt; 0.008) the existence of the intermediate phases M2 and M3, between M1 and the rutile phase, has been confirmed.
